Conditions We Support

  • Depression & Anxiety – Assessment, counseling, and medication management for mood and anxiety disorders, with referrals to therapy or psychiatry as required.
  • ADHD (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der) – Screening and referral for formal diagnosis, plus ongoing support for medication, focus, and daily function.
  •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) – Referrals for pediatric and adult diagnostic services, guidance for families, and coordination with schools and community resources.
  • Postpartum Mental Health – Support for new parents dealing with postpartum depression, anxiety, or adjustment challenges, with referrals to perinatal specialists.
  • Stress, Burnout & Sleep Issues – Lifestyle counseling, coping strategies, and medical support to restore balance.
  • Bipolar Disorder – Monitoring and referral for specialist management, including mood stabilizers and therapy.
  •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D) – Referrals for c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) and medication support when needed.
  •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D) – Trauma-informed assessment and referral to specialized therapy.
  • Personality Disorders – Guidance, medication support, and referral to psychiatry or psychology when symptoms cause significant distress.
  • Schizophrenia & Psychotic Disorders – Urgent assessment and referral for antipsychotic treatment and psychiatric care.
  • Eating Disorders (Anorexia, Bulimia, Binge-Eating) – Referral to specialized programs with medical, nutritional, and psychological support.
  • Substance Use & Addiction – Non-judgmental care, withdrawal support, and referral to community addiction services.
  • Suicidal Thoughts or Behaviour – Immediate crisis assessment and urgent referral to emergency or psychiatric services.
  • Social Anxiety & Phobias – Personalized strategies, therapy referrals, and medication management if needed.
  • Generalized Anxiety Disorder (GAD) – Long-term management of persistent worry and related symptoms.
  • Somatic Symptom & Health Anxiety – Supportive care when physical concerns are driven by stress or anxiety, with referral to therapy when appropriate.

From a professional standpoint, our family doctors are trained to perform initial mental health evaluations, use evidence‑based screening tools, and create personalized care plans. Treatment may include:

  • Supportive counseling to help you manage daily challenges
  • Prescriptions for mental health medications when appropriate
  • Referrals to psychiatrists, whose services are fully covered by OHIP
  • Guidance on accessing community mental health programs and resources in Ontario
